Sinner was ruled to bear no fault or negligence for the positive tests by the International Tennis Integrity Agency (ITIA), which found he had been inadvertently contaminated by his physiotherapist.

But he has seemingly been able to put the controversy behind him, manoeuvring his way through tough tests against 米兰体育app Britain's Jack Draper and 2021 champion Medvedev.

Refusing to dwell on the first set, Fritz improved and made the second a closer affair, losing just two points in four service games.

However, Sinner then underlined his status as world number one, upping the ante when it mattered most to strike the crucial blow as Fritz served to stay in the set at 5-4 down.

The 26-year-old recovered well to win three games in a row, but he continued to falter on serve and Sinner capitalised to take the opener and subdue the expectant mood on Arthur Ashe Stadium.
